HaiVision’s MAKO-HD telepresence codec transmits first live stereoscopic 3D high definition surgical procedure using IP videoJune 24, 2008

HaiVision Systems Inc. announces that today at the annual meeting of the CUA in Edmonton, Canada, the industry leading MAKO-HD video encoder/decoder technology is being used to transmit live surgical stereoscopic 3D high definition 1080i video from Intuitive Surgical’s daVinci S robotic surgical system.

HaiVision’s MAKO-HD supports Amino’s AmiNET130 IPTV Set-Top Box at 720p and 1080i HDJanuary 22, 2007

HaiVision Systems Inc. announces immediate support for the AmiNET130 IPTV Set-Top Box (STB) with its acclaimed MAKO-HD encoding technology. The MAKO-HD, which supports the lowest latency video encoding available and is a fraction of the cost of competitive products, now delivers full frame rate H.264 encoded video at 1080i or 720p high definition to the Amino platform.

Frost & Sullivan Names VBrick Systems A Digital Video Market LeaderNovember 13, 2006

VBrick Systems, Inc. today announced that it has received Frost & Sullivan’s 2006 Market Leadership Award for the World Video Encoders Enterprise Market. The Frost & Sullivan award recognizes VBrick’s more than 40 percent global corporate encoder market share, consistent growth, and its continued product innovation.

Tut Systems Launches IPTV Headend with Smart CityNovember 2, 2006

Tut Systems, Inc. announced today that it has integrated its Astria® content processor (CP) and Astria® video services processor (VSP) headend solutions with Minerva’s iTVManager middleware and Latens FCAS content and revenue protection solutions at a deployment with Smart City Television, an affiliate of Smart City Telecom of Lake Buena Vista, FL.
